About H. D. Kimrey

H. D. Kimrey is a scholar working on Ceramics and Composites, Organic Chem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 27 papers that have together received 712 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Microwave-Assisted Synthesis and Applications (16 papers), Advanced ceramic materials synthesis (8 papers) and Electromagnetic Simulation and Numerical Methods (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ceramics and Composites (351 citations), Organic Chemistry (419 citations) and Mechanical Engineering (241 citations). H. D. Kimrey has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Mark A. Janney, Jim Kiggans, Paul Becher, Magdy F. Iskander, Mattison K. Ferber, T. N. Tiegs, Hyoun‐Ee Kim, T.S. Bigelow, C. R. Hubbard and J. B. Wilgen.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Ceramic Society, Journal of Materials Science and IEEE Transactions on Microwave Theory and Techniques.
